Abstract
This paper proposes a new efficient direct method noted the Hybridl1l2-Norm Model for fitting ellipse to resist the Gaussian and Laplacian disturb simultaneously which will be solved by split Bregman iteration and shrink operator. The experimental results reveal that the proposed method not only works well with Gaussian Noise data but Laplacian Noise data and its mixed version. Several experimental examples are reported to demonstrate the robustness of the proposed approach.
